All the things you said sound still fine and logic to me, but the user
"marc_marc_irc" made a good point: We only need three values for
"duty_free=*": yes, no and refund.

What do you think of a scheme where we say:

* duty_free=yes
Travelers exporting things don't pay taxes at all. Domestic customers
are probably allowed to buy things here but have to pay normal taxes.

* duty_free=no
Everybody pays taxes and the shop does not assist the customers to get a
refund. However going to the customs and managing everything yourself is
still possible of course.

* duty_free=refund
Everybody pays taxes but the shop offers further assistance so that
customers exporting products get their taxes back.

Further details about the companies would still be specified using the
current tags with "duty_free:refund:*=*":

duty_free:refund:global_blue=*
duty_free:refund:gb_free_taxes=*
...
